Filters:
burglar alarm store in Sambourne
About 3 results.
Blenheim Security Installers
45 Shelsley Way, B91 3UZ Solihull, United KingdomWith over 28 years experience in the security industry Blenheim Security based in Solihull can provide a system for you, also repair and upgrade options.